Redheart is a beautiful wood that can have a very wide range of colors, even board to board the color can jump around greatly, though usually it has a very straight fine grain. It sands down fairly well due to the grain pattern though it can affect glue applications. If you love the look of bloodwood, but want some grain this might be a good option, though it can also end up at times in light pink or orange tints.
Redheart just like its cousin Purpleheart is not listed on either the Cites or IUCN threatened species lists, so if you are looking for bold and varied; without going to the crazy town that Purpleheart lives in this might be the perfect option for you.
